文章详情

  • 游戏榜单
  • 软件榜单
关闭导航
热搜榜
热门下载
热门标签
php爱好者> php文档>过滤非法字符集函数

过滤非法字符集函数

时间:2011-01-04  来源:卢青松

代码
/// <summary>过滤非法符串
///
/// </summary>
/// <param name="value"></param>
/// <returns></returns>
public static string GetSafeSQL(string value)
{
if (string.IsNullOrEmpty(value))
return string.Empty;
value
= Regex.Replace(value, @";", string.Empty);
value
= Regex.Replace(value, @"'", string.Empty);
value
= Regex.Replace(value, @"&", string.Empty);
value
= Regex.Replace(value, @"%20", string.Empty);
value
= Regex.Replace(value, @"--", string.Empty);
value
= Regex.Replace(value, @"==", string.Empty);
value
= Regex.Replace(value, @"<", string.Empty);
value
= Regex.Replace(value, @">", string.Empty);
value
= Regex.Replace(value, @"%", string.Empty);
return value;
}

在其他类中引用  key关键字 = xh.shop.Utility.tool.GetSafeSQL(key关键字);

//能一定程度上有效避免用户输入非法字符引起SQL语句的错误

相关阅读 更多 +
排行榜 更多 +
魔兽8m补丁 附使用方法

魔兽8m补丁 附使用方法

行业软件 下载
富甲天下5修改器 v1.0.5.0中文绿色版

富甲天下5修改器 v1.0.5.0中文绿色版

行业软件 下载
造梦西游5小望修改器 v2.2.1中文免费版

造梦西游5小望修改器 v2.2.1中文免费版

行业软件 下载